A slab leak happens when the pipes beneath the foundation of your house start to leak. It doesn’t make a difference In the event the leak is a deluge or even a gentle trickle; if it transpires beneath your foundation, it’s a slab leak.

Less than-slab leaks often go unnoticed. Hydrostatic testing is suggested to look for plumbing issues hidden deep under the assets.

If you see a horizontal crack as part of your foundation, it is best to call a professional to assist with repairs. Foundation cracks are an indication of a larger problem, like foundation bowing or shifting, and catching them early can help maintain your house’s structural integrity.

Underneath-Slab Plumbing Leaks: Leaking h2o beneath the slab can produce extreme dampness degrees deep underneath the structure, leading to the influenced region to heave upward and disturb The steadiness within your slab.

As concrete dries, water evaporates within the mixture, leading to concrete slabs to build cracks.  Cracking is normally nominal if an experienced has mixed and poured the concrete.

Seeing vertical or diagonal cracks within your foundation can be a terrifying encounter. But These kinds of cracks seldom suggest a significant structural challenge, and many repairs include filling from the cracks with epoxy or polyurethane injections. Having said that, horizontal cracks are a unique story.

A lot of concrete crack fillers, he said occasionally termed masonry crack fillers, are designed for cracks nearly one/four-inch extensive. Try to look for a product with a flexible formulation, so it will move With all the previous concrete and not pull away from it when it freezes and thaws.
